   We have a tradition at our home for those whose birthdays will require a lot of candles on the cake. We only put three on it representing the past, present and future of the life being celebrated. It’s fun and easier.
   Three is a good number for Jesus birthday cake as well because He covers our past, present and future. Certainly He encompasses those realms as the Second Person of the Holy Trinity; He is the “fullness of deity.” (Col. 2:9)  Not only that, He is the Light of the world and that is the biggest candle of all! (John 8:12) What a time to celebrate!

HOLY DECORATIONS
 
   Have you been stunned by God’s love? Have you been enraptured by His magnificent glory? You know, ‘tinsel town’ never looked so good as it does in our own area of habitation, which is our heart. This results through abiding under the shadow of the strongest Tree known to man, the Righteous Branch of God, the Lord Jesus Christ. (Isa. 11:1) He affords us the greatest hope and comfort beyond worldly measure.   (Pv. 11:30)  When we sing the old Christmas song about “tidings of comfort and joy,” this is a sparkling, beautiful gift that is totally affordable!  Jesus paid the price on Calvary’s Tree. We have no debt, only love, when we’re in divine, holy habitation with Him.   So go ahead and shout! Sing! Dance! Celebrate! 
 
Worldly glittery gifts
 
 You and I can actually walk every day of our lives filled with comfort and joy.   How? It’s God’s gift of peace to us through His Word made flesh, Jesus, the Son of God, our Price of Peace!   When you enter into a relationship of spiritual intimacy with the lover of your soul, you possess astounding comfort and joy. Worldly souls cannot understand it because they’re consumed in the consumerism of fake comfort and joy through their silver, gold and glittery gifts under tinseled Christmas trees. The world’s ‘stuffings’ of fame and fortune cannot hold a candle to the profound gift of salvation, healing, deliverance and forgiveness that is found only in Messiah Jesus.
   For a lost and dying world, it doesn’t get any better than when our tears and pain are swallowed up on Calvary’s Tree.   The Word of God made flesh illumines every dark area of our lives when we turn to His Living Light.   “In Him was life, and the life was the light of men.” (John 1:4) 
 
The tree topper
 
   Jesus is the tree topper!  He’s the Righteous Branch. He’s the Root.  (Isa. 11:10) He’s the Vine. He’s the Vine keeper.  (John 15)  So don’t let this divine season pass you by without knowing these truths for yourself.   Bring to the Savior any broken pieces of your life and place your trust in Him who knows the color, shape and twinkle in your eyes. He loves you so much and you are His special delight!
   This baby, this child, this man Jesus, is a light unto your path. (Ps. 119:105)  My precious friend, if you’re one who has felt alone, abandoned, abused, hurt, neglected… climb up out of your pit and look at the brightness of His eyes, this Lamb of God who humbled Himself as an infant. He came to die. He was born to die, born to be our bloody sacrifice for our darkest sins.  Is this not cause for the greatest celebration of love on earth?! Come on now, rise up! Look at Him, even if it’s for the first time in your life, let that exuberant song come forth from your grateful and enriched heart! 
   Looking to Jesus, the Savior of our soul, mind and body, puts the brightest gleam in one’s eye. Truly, at that moment of realization, the Light of the World illumines every area of your life. Darkness is swallowed up. Not one person is lost who receives this divine road map of salvation and recovery in their lives.

OPEN UP THE HEAVENS!
 
 
   Dare yourself to go outside, look deep into the night sky, and ask the Lord to open up the heavens just as He did for the shepherd on that first Christmas morning.   He’s done it before, He’ll do it again! Take Luke 2:13 and run with it to the highest heaven with petitions for manifestations in your life and those around you. Let this special CHRIST season become one of manifest glory that invades your space and place right now.  
   In the above mentioned passage of Luke, we are astounded with these words, “And suddenly there appeared with the angel a multitude of the heavenly host praising God…” Do you hear the host of heaven praising God? It’s possible, you know! 
   Do not think for one minute that you cannot ask for such a thing.  No one deserves to experience such glory.  But because of the divine favor of God’s children, we can come to Him and ask whatever we may, and if we believe that we have it, it shall be ours! His holy Word is true to the core of our innermost being.   Have you embraced the challenge presented in Matthew 7:7-8? It says: “Ask, and it shall be given to you, seek and you shall find, knock and it shall be opened to you. For everyone who asks receives, and he who seeks, finds, and to him who knocks, it shall be opened.”     
   Ponder further in that same chapter, verse 11, during this gift-giving season of CHRISTmas: “If you then, being evil, know how to give good gifts to your children, how much more shall your Father who is in heaven give you what is good to those who ask Him.”  That’s a homerun in my book!  
 
Extraordinary Life
 
   Do you long for more than status quo Christianity?  Then run to the Lord’s heart harder and faster than at any other time in your life.  It’s time to make an accelerated dash into His extended arms in yet untapped ways.  
   You may be saying, “Why ask for such  things as to see the heavens open?” Because it will tether your heart to the Lord in vibrant experiences you could not otherwise have known.   Salvation of course, is the building block, the stepping stone. But we’ve got to understand there’s so much more to know and experience in Christ Jesus. 
   The Lord really does want us to grow beyond normal Christianity into an extraordinary life in Him. He’s desirous to make a distinction upon His people, especially at this epic hour of humanity.   (Deut. 26:16-19)  We must run to Him and participate in all that He has for us. “For the eyes of the Lord move to and fro throughout the earth that He may strongly support those whose heart is completely His.”  (2 Chron. 16:9)   I don’t know about you, but I want His eyes to catch my gaze.   I want the fire of His eyes to fall on me. May it be true of you as well. (Rev. 1:14)
